i already had a couple of chances driving in mat's lexus and was surprised about the differences between the british and european version of the is 200 sport. i'm not talking about the steering wheel being on the WRONG :lol: side or the windschieldwipers.

...those by the way don't make CLICK :ohmy: on my car coming up to the top of the windscreen.

...i read the post about the bubbles on the dashboard: i only got the small one, which is for the remote control of the key. i don't have the big bubble, so i don't have automatic lights.

...my car does not have an alert system. no horn when you try to brake in or anything...and this annoys me a little.

...so reading through the manual of my car i had to find out that some features are only in the british model...and i don't know why this is! :question:

in germany lexus is not that widespread as it is in the uk. we only got 60 members on our side (www.euro.lexusownersclub.com). and i bet half of them only registered and were never seen again. there is not even one commercial on tv for lexus in germany.

i will give a price example: i bought my car in march last year. it's a lexus is 200 sport with the gps system and all other extras. for this model which is a 12/2000 dark blue matallic and which had about 8.500 miles on it when i bought it cost me 22.600 euros. what's that in pounds? must be something between 15 to 16.000 pounds. i think i got it for a good price over here.
